The Los Angeles Kings have re-signed right winger Martin Chromiak to a one-year, two-way deal, the club announced on Tuesday. Chromiak, 22, will have an average annual value of $775,000 through the 2025-26 season, after scoring a career-high 18 goals and 39 points in 69 AHL games with the Ontario Reign in 2024-25. Kings Re-Sign Martin Chromiak To Two-Way Deal
The Kings are keeping winger Martin Chromiak off this summer’s restricted free agent market. They announced they’ve re-signed the 22-year-old to a one-year, two-way deal for 2025-26 that carries the league minimum $775K cap hit. He’ll earn $100K in the minors, according to PuckPedia.
